Nicotinamide adenine dinucleotide (NAD+) is a vital coenzyme present in all living cells, essential for fundamental biological processes, including cellular energy metabolism and DNA repair. Its decline with age is a factor in many age-related health issues. NAD+ injections are a popular therapy used in functional and integrative medicine to boost NAD+ levels, often marketed for anti-aging, increased energy, and cognitive enhancement. While many tolerate this therapy well, it is not appropriate for everyone. A thorough medical evaluation is necessary before beginning treatment, as several conditions and circumstances can make a person an unsuitable candidate.
Medical Conditions and Health Status Exclusions
For certain individuals, the risks associated with NAD injections outweigh the potential benefits. Medical professionals must carefully screen for these contraindications to prevent adverse events.
Pregnancy and Breastfeeding
Due to the lack of sufficient safety data, NAD injections are not recommended for women who are pregnant or breastfeeding. There is no definitive research establishing the safety of high-dose NAD+ supplementation for fetal development or transfer via breast milk. Therefore, most reputable clinics and healthcare providers will not administer NAD therapy to pregnant or nursing mothers out of an abundance of caution.
Active Cancer and History of Cancer
Perhaps one of the most critical contraindications is an active cancer diagnosis or a history of certain cancers. The theoretical concern is that increased NAD+ levels could potentially fuel the rapid metabolic processes of cancer cells, promoting their growth. Some cancer treatments also work by disrupting NAD+ pathways, and adding exogenous NAD+ could interfere with their effectiveness. While research into NAD+ and cancer is ongoing and complex, the prevailing medical advice is to avoid NAD therapy unless explicitly cleared by an oncologist.
Severe Heart Conditions
Individuals with severe, uncontrolled heart conditions, such as congestive heart failure or high blood pressure, should exercise caution. NAD+ infusions can affect blood pressure and fluid balance. The vasodilation effect, which is the widening of blood vessels, could cause a temporary drop in blood pressure, dizziness, or chest pressure. Those with pre-existing heart problems need clearance from a cardiologist before considering this therapy.
Chronic Kidney or Liver Disease
The kidneys and liver are the body's primary organs for metabolizing and clearing substances. For individuals with chronic kidney or liver disease, administering high doses of NAD+ could place additional strain on these already compromised organs. There is a theoretical concern about liver strain, and the fluid load in IV drips could be risky for those with poor kidney function.
History of Severe Allergies
A known hypersensitivity or severe allergic reaction to NAD+ or any of its components is an absolute contraindication. NAD+ injections may be compounded with various ingredients, such as preservatives like benzyl alcohol, that can trigger severe reactions in some individuals. A comprehensive allergy screening is a necessary part of the medical evaluation process.
Certain Psychiatric Conditions
Some sources indicate that individuals with a history of bipolar disorder, psychosis, or suicidal thoughts are not suitable candidates for NAD therapy. While the exact mechanism is not fully understood, NAD+'s profound impact on brain chemistry and function suggests that it could interfere with these delicate mental health balances.
Important Medication Interactions
NAD+ therapy can interact with various medications, altering their effectiveness or causing unwanted side effects. Disclosing all current medications, including supplements, to a healthcare provider is essential.
Medications That Interact With NAD+
- Chemotherapy Drugs: Some chemotherapy treatments are designed to deplete NAD+ in cancer cells, so supplementing with NAD+ could compromise their efficacy.
- Diabetes Medications (e.g., Insulin, Metformin): NAD+ can affect insulin sensitivity, potentially causing significant fluctuations in blood sugar levels. This could interfere with a patient's ability to manage their diabetes effectively.
- Blood Pressure Medications: Due to the vasodilatory effects, NAD+ can lower blood pressure, which might amplify the effects of antihypertensive drugs and cause blood pressure to drop too low.
- Blood Thinners: Niacin, a form of vitamin B3 related to NAD+, can affect the metabolism of anticoagulants like Warfarin. Combining NAD+ therapy with blood thinners requires careful monitoring to prevent excessive bleeding.
- Antidepressants: Certain antidepressants might affect how the body produces NAD+, and there is limited, inconclusive research on how they interact with oral NAD+ supplements.
Comparing Injections vs. Oral Supplements
NAD+ is available in different forms, including intravenous (IV) infusions, injections, and oral supplements (precursors like NMN and NR). There are distinct differences in their absorption, effects, and potential risks.
| Feature | NAD+ Injections (Intramuscular) | Oral NAD+ Precursors (NMN, NR) |
|---|---|---|
| Delivery Method | Direct injection into muscle for relatively fast absorption. | Ingested orally, absorbed through the digestive system. |
| Absorption Rate | Faster than oral, leading to higher, more direct blood concentrations. | Slower, with varying bioavailability and less direct control over blood levels. |
| Common Side Effects | Injection site pain, redness, mild nausea, flushing, or dizziness. | Mild gastrointestinal discomfort is the most common reaction. |
| Metabolic Risks | High doses could potentially cause decreased insulin sensitivity or liver strain, especially with rapid infusions. | Long-term metabolic effects are less understood, though generally considered safe at recommended doses. |
| Precautions | Requires medical supervision, screening for allergies, and pre-existing conditions like heart, kidney, or liver disease. | Still requires caution, particularly for those with underlying conditions or on specific medications. |
| Best for | Individuals seeking a quicker, more direct boost under medical supervision. | Convenient, less invasive option for general wellness, with less direct control. |
The Critical Role of Professional Consultation
Given the significant contraindications and potential for adverse effects, a personalized medical assessment by a qualified healthcare professional is non-negotiable before starting NAD injections. A reputable clinic will conduct a thorough health screening to evaluate your medical history, current medications, and overall health to determine if the therapy is safe and appropriate for you. Relying on unregulated providers or self-administering is extremely dangerous and can lead to serious complications, including infection or improper dosing.
